如何通过网络结构数据可视化识别网络中心节点?
随着互联网技术的飞速发展,网络结构数据在各个领域都扮演着越来越重要的角色。如何从海量的网络结构数据中识别出关键节点,已经成为一个热门的研究课题。本文将详细介绍如何通过网络结构数据可视化识别网络中心节点,并辅以案例分析,帮助读者更好地理解这一过程。
一、网络结构数据可视化概述
网络结构数据可视化是将网络结构以图形化的方式呈现出来,使人们能够直观地了解网络的结构和节点之间的关系。网络结构数据可视化主要包括以下几种类型:
节点图:通过节点和边来表示网络结构,节点代表实体,边代表实体之间的关系。
矩阵图:通过矩阵来表示节点之间的关系,矩阵中的元素表示两个节点之间的连接强度。
力导向图:通过力的作用使节点在图中自由移动,最终达到一种平衡状态,从而展示网络结构。
二、网络中心节点识别方法
网络中心节点是指在网络中起着关键作用的节点,它们往往具有较高的度、介数或紧密中心性等特征。以下是一些常见的网络中心节点识别方法:
度中心性:度中心性是衡量节点在网络中连接程度的指标,度中心性越高,说明该节点在网络中的连接程度越高。
介数:介数是指在网络中,从一个节点到另一个节点的最短路径中,该节点出现的次数。介数越高,说明该节点在网络中的控制能力越强。
紧密中心性:紧密中心性是指一个节点与其邻居节点的距离之和。紧密中心性越高,说明该节点在网络中的中心地位越明显。
PageRank算法:PageRank算法是一种基于随机游走原理的算法,用于计算网页的重要性。在网络结构数据可视化中,PageRank算法可以用来识别网络中心节点。
三、网络结构数据可视化识别网络中心节点案例
以下是一个案例,展示了如何通过网络结构数据可视化识别网络中心节点:
案例背景:某社交网络平台,用户之间的互动关系构成了一个复杂的社会网络。为了识别网络中的关键节点,研究人员收集了用户之间的互动数据,并利用网络结构数据可视化技术进行分析。
分析步骤:
数据预处理:对收集到的互动数据进行清洗和去重,确保数据的准确性。
网络结构数据可视化:利用节点图或力导向图展示用户之间的互动关系。
中心节点识别:根据度中心性、介数、紧密中心性或PageRank算法等指标,识别网络中的中心节点。
结果分析:分析识别出的中心节点在网络中的角色和影响力,为社交网络平台提供优化建议。
通过以上案例,我们可以看到,网络结构数据可视化在识别网络中心节点方面具有显著的优势。它可以帮助我们直观地了解网络结构,识别关键节点,为相关领域的研究和应用提供有力支持。
总之,通过网络结构数据可视化识别网络中心节点是一个复杂而有趣的过程。通过本文的介绍,相信读者已经对这一领域有了更深入的了解。在实际应用中,我们可以根据具体问题选择合适的网络中心节点识别方法,并结合网络结构数据可视化技术,为相关领域的研究和应用提供有力支持。
猜你喜欢:全景性能监控